All Kensington mortgages are powered by VECTOR, our proprietary and hugely powerful analytical model that is embedded into all phases of the mortgage lifecycle.
VECTOR is supported by a unique dataset comprising over 400k mortgage accounts spanning all UK geographies, housing types, mortgage types and credit loan parameters for the last 20 years, and has driven the development of a number of in-house analytical tools and reporting capabilities that are key to the unique way in which we assess and manage mortgage credit risk.
With assets under management of over £11 billion, Kensington is one of the UK's leading non-bank specialist mortgage lenders, including servicing of c£5.5 billion assets for third parties.
We originated c£1.5 billion of new mortgages in 2019 representing a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of more than 25% over the last 4 years.
We are one of the largest issuers of residential mortgage-backed securities (RMBS) in the UK having sponsored 21 securitisations totalling over £11.5 billion since 2015.

Marc started his role as Kensington CFO in May 2023 and is a member of Kensington Board. He is also a non-executive Director of Clydesdale Financial Services, having previously held the CFO position.
Marc has worked in financial services for 20 years with roles covering distribution, strategy and product management in HBOS and Lloyds Banking Group. He successfully led mortgage pricing for the enlarged LBG brands including integration and customer management. Marc joined finance in 2014 before joining Barclays UK as Financial Controller in 2017. Marc established a group wide impairment team covering all business lines and was a key member of the COVID response team working with the Bank of England and other lenders through the crisis. More recently, Marc has led CFO business lead teams in BUK covering all product and customer activities.
